Annual Watermelon Run Moves To LHHS Track

The Lake Havasu High School Cross-Country team took part in the annual Watermelon Run Wednesday afternoon. The run usually takes place at Lake Havasu State Park, but this year it was hosted at the year-old LHHS track.

Even though the students got a late start because of excessive heat, they safely made it back to the finish line just in time before a monsoon storm hit Lake Havasu.

Top 4 girls:

  1. Isabella Sloma   26:04
  2. Alyssa Musselman  26:47
  3. Thelma Febakke   28:02
  4. Celeste Switzer 31:36

 

Top 4 boys:

  1. Joshua Hansen 19:16
  2. Joshua Lumpkin 19:46
  3. Angel Castaneda 19:47
  4. Brody Port 20:28
